Abstract
In a small and thin memory module for sharing data among electronic devices such as information processing apparatuses, a write prohibit state can be visually recognized. A conductive seal is attached to a predetermined position on a support member, thereby setting the memory module in the write prohibit state. The conductive seal visually indicates the write prohibit state. When the memory module is mounted in a connector section of a card-shaped holder, connector pins are electrically connected to each other via the conductive seal. Thus, a write prohibit mechanism is realized at low cost.

31. A method of accessing information stored in a nonvolatile semiconductor memory of an information storage card using an interfacing holder and an information processing host device, the interfacing holder comprising at least two detecting electrodes, the method comprising the steps of:
-
inserting the information storage card into the interfacing holder;
inserting the interfacing holder into the information processing host device;
establishing contact between the at least two detecting electrodes and a state-designating member on the information storage card; and
detecting a conductivity of the state-designating member using the at least two detecting electrodes, wherein when the state-designating member on the information storage card comprises a conductive material, the interfacing holder prohibits writing of information to the nonvolatile semiconductor memory of the information storage card.

38. An information processing apparatus for use in combination with an information storage device that includes a semiconductor memory, an external connection terminal, and a visibly distinguishable state-indicating area, the information processing apparatus comprising:
-
an external support member comprising a cavity therein, at least one side wall of the external support member having an opening to receive the information storage device, the cavity including at least a pair of opposing inner faces;
a plurality of first electrodes, formed on one of the pair of opposing inner faces, for providing an electrical coupling for the information storage device to access the semiconductor memory;
at least two second electrodes, formed on the one of the pair of opposing inner faces, for providing contact with the state-indicating area;
a discriminating circuit operably coupled to the second electrodes for discriminating whether or not writing of information to the semiconductor memory is possible; and
a memory controller for controlling access to the semiconductor memory. - View Dependent Claims (39, 40, 41, 42, 43, 44)
